Skip to content

Commit

Permalink
fix javafx dependeny issue
Browse files Browse the repository at this point in the history
  • Loading branch information
DivineThreepwood committed Feb 3, 2024
1 parent 20f446a commit e470ae0
Show file tree
Hide file tree
Showing 4 changed files with 21 additions and 51 deletions.
4 changes: 0 additions & 4 deletions module/storage/build.gradle.kts
Original file line number Diff line number Diff line change
Expand Up @@ -14,7 +14,3 @@ dependencies {
}

description = "JUL Storage"

java {
withJavadocJar()
}
27 changes: 12 additions & 15 deletions module/visual/javafx/build.gradle.kts
Original file line number Diff line number Diff line change
@@ -1,26 +1,23 @@
plugins {
id("org.openbase.jul")
id("org.openjfx.javafxplugin") version "0.1.0"
}

javafx {
version = "21.0.1"
modules = listOf(
"javafx.base",
"javafx.graphics",
"javafx.media",
"javafx.controls",
"javafx.fxml"
)
}

dependencies {
api(project(":jul.interface"))
api(project(":jul.extension.type.interface"))
api(project(":jul.schedule"))
api("org.openjfx:javafx-base:21.0.1:win")
api("org.openjfx:javafx-fxml:21.0.1:win")
api("org.openjfx:javafx-graphics:21.0.1:win")
api("org.openjfx:javafx-media:21.0.1:win")
api("org.openjfx:javafx-controls:21.0.1:win")
api("org.openjfx:javafx-base:21.0.1:mac")
api("org.openjfx:javafx-fxml:21.0.1:mac")
api("org.openjfx:javafx-graphics:21.0.1:mac")
api("org.openjfx:javafx-media:21.0.1:mac")
api("org.openjfx:javafx-controls:21.0.1:mac")
api("org.openjfx:javafx-base:21.0.1:linux")
api("org.openjfx:javafx-fxml:21.0.1:linux")
api("org.openjfx:javafx-graphics:21.0.1:linux")
api("org.openjfx:javafx-media:21.0.1:linux")
api("org.openjfx:javafx-controls:21.0.1:linux")
api("org.controlsfx:controlsfx:_")
api("de.jensd:fontawesomefx:_")
api("com.jfoenix:jfoenix:_")
Expand Down
13 changes: 9 additions & 4 deletions module/visual/swing/build.gradle.kts
Original file line number Diff line number Diff line change
@@ -1,14 +1,19 @@
plugins {
id("org.openbase.jul")
id("org.openjfx.javafxplugin") version "0.1.0"
}

javafx {
version = "21.0.1"
modules = listOf(
"javafx.swing",
)
}

dependencies {
api(project(":jul.schedule"))
api("org.netbeans.external:AbsoluteLayout:_")
api(project(":jul.extension.type.interface"))
api("org.openjfx:javafx-swing:21.0.1:win")
api("org.openjfx:javafx-swing:21.0.1:mac")
api("org.openjfx:javafx-swing:21.0.1:linux")
api("org.netbeans.external:AbsoluteLayout:_")
}

description = "JUL Visual Swing"
Expand Down
28 changes: 0 additions & 28 deletions versions.properties
Original file line number Diff line number Diff line change
Expand Up @@ -21,34 +21,6 @@ version.kotlinx.coroutines=1.7.3
## unused
version.org.apache.commons..commons-collections4=4.4

## unused
version.org.openbase..jul.communication.mqtt=3.3-SNAPSHOT
## # available=3.3.0
## # available=3.3.1
## # available=3.4.0

## unused
version.org.openbase..jul.communication.mqtt.test=3.3-SNAPSHOT
## # available=3.4.0

## unused
version.org.openbase..jul.extension.protobuf=3.3-SNAPSHOT
## # available=3.3.0
## # available=3.3.1
## # available=3.4.0

## unused
version.org.openbase..jul.extension.type.processing=3.3-SNAPSHOT
## # available=3.3.0
## # available=3.3.1
## # available=3.4.0

## unused
version.org.openbase..jul.pattern.launch=3.3-SNAPSHOT
## # available=3.3.0
## # available=3.3.1
## # available=3.4.0

## unused
version.rxjava2.rxjava=2.2.21

Expand Down

0 comments on commit e470ae0

Please sign in to comment.